Summary
1. To provide independent clinical management of acute inpatients requiring assessment and rehabilitation of complex communication and swallowing disorders, with the aim of restoring optimum function or offering compensatory strategies. This will include assessing the patients needs for alternative/augmentative communication where appropriate. 2. To regularly participate in videofluoroscopic examinations of swallow, analyse and report findings to the Multi-Disciplinary Team (MDT) regarding implications for management and design specialised therapeutic programmes of care. 3. To be a Specialist Speech and Language Therapy resource for members of the MDT in the management of communication/swallowing disorders. 4. As a core member of the MDT, to participate in team meetings, ward rounds and family meetings. Where appropriate to propose and assist in the implementation of policy/service development. 5. To develop training programmes relevant to communication/swallowing disorders and deliver these aspects in the on-going training programme for the members of the MDT on the acute wards. 6. To contribute and take a lead as appropriate in the organisation of training for nursing staff on the acute wards. To train staff and carers to facilitate the communication and swallowing skills of the patient including the use of alternative and augmentative communication.
